Description:
Eplivanserin is a chemical compound primarily recognized for its role as a selective antagonist of the serotonin 5-HT2A receptor. This compound is notable for its potential therapeutic applications, particularly in the treatment of psychiatric disorders such as schizophrenia and other mood disorders. Eplivanserin exhibits a unique pharmacological profile, which may contribute to its efficacy and safety in clinical settings. The molecular structure of Eplivanserin includes various functional groups that facilitate its interaction with biological targets. Its pharmacokinetic properties, including absorption, distribution, metabolism, and excretion, are crucial for determining its suitability for therapeutic use. Additionally, Eplivanserin has been studied for its effects on neurotransmitter systems, which are integral to its mechanism of action. As with many compounds in this class, ongoing research aims to elucidate its full therapeutic potential and side effect profile, ensuring a comprehensive understanding of its role in pharmacotherapy.
